Proper Site Preparation Makes the Difference
The quality of a new lawn depends heavily on what happens before the sod is installed. Simply placing new grass over compacted soil or uneven ground often leads to poor rooting, drainage problems, and inconsistent growth.
Before installation, we carefully prepare the site by removing existing vegetation when necessary, grading the area, improving soil conditions, and creating a smooth, stable surface that supports healthy root development.
This preparation gives your new lawn the best possible foundation for long-term success.

Preparing the Soil for Long-Term Success
Healthy grass depends on healthy soil. If the ground is compacted, uneven, or lacking nutrients, even premium sod can struggle to establish. Before installation, we inspect existing soil conditions and make recommendations that support stronger root development and healthier long-term growth.
Depending on the project, soil preparation may include grading adjustments, removal of rocks and debris, cultivation, topsoil installation, or soil amendments that improve drainage and nutrient availability.
Investing in proper preparation helps reduce future lawn problems while encouraging deeper, healthier root systems.

Grading Before Sod Installation
One of the most overlooked aspects of installing a new lawn is grading. An uneven surface can create standing water, poor drainage, mowing difficulties, and inconsistent grass growth. Before laying sod, we carefully shape the surface to promote positive drainage while creating a smooth, attractive lawn.
Proper grading also helps direct water away from your home’s foundation and reduces the likelihood of future erosion or low spots developing over time.
Watering Your New Sod
Proper watering is critical during the first several weeks after installation. Newly installed sod relies on consistent moisture while the roots begin growing into the prepared soil beneath.
Immediately following installation, the lawn should receive sufficient water to thoroughly moisten both the sod and the underlying soil. As the lawn becomes established, watering schedules can gradually transition to deeper, less frequent irrigation that encourages stronger root systems.
We provide detailed care instructions so you’ll know exactly how to care for your lawn throughout the establishment period.
When Can You Use a Newly Installed Lawn?
Although sod creates an instant green lawn, it still needs time for the roots to anchor into the soil. Limiting foot traffic during the first few weeks allows the grass to establish properly and reduces the risk of damaging newly developing roots.
Once the sod has rooted securely and is growing actively, your lawn can be used for everyday activities including family gatherings, pets, outdoor recreation, and entertaining.

How Long Does New Sod Take to Establish?
Establishment time varies depending on the season, temperature, grass variety, soil conditions, and watering consistency. New roots may begin attaching to the soil within the first couple of weeks, but the lawn will continue strengthening well beyond that initial period.
During establishment, the sod should remain evenly moist without becoming waterlogged. Foot traffic should be limited, and the lawn should not be mowed until it has rooted sufficiently and reached an appropriate height.
Following the recommended care schedule during these early weeks is one of the most important things you can do to protect your investment.
Common Mistakes That Can Damage New Sod
Fresh sod can establish quickly when it receives proper care, but several common mistakes can slow root development or damage the lawn. Understanding these risks makes it easier to protect the grass during its most vulnerable stage.
- Allowing the sod to dry out after installation
- Overwatering until the soil becomes saturated
- Walking or placing equipment on the lawn too soon
- Waiting too long before the first mowing
- Cutting the grass excessively short
- Failing to address irrigation coverage problems
- Applying strong fertilizer before the lawn is ready
- Letting leaves or debris remain on the new grass
We explain the initial care requirements before completing the project so you can maintain the right balance of water, mowing, and limited activity.
Sod Installation During the Right Season
Arlington’s relatively mild climate provides several suitable periods for sod installation. Spring and fall often offer favorable temperatures and natural moisture, while summer installations can also be successful when dependable irrigation is available. Winter conditions may allow installation in certain circumstances, although saturated or frozen soil can create limitations.
Because sod is a living product, project timing should be based on actual site and weather conditions. We help customers choose a practical installation window that supports healthy root development and manageable watering requirements.
Pairing Sod with Irrigation Improvements
Reliable water coverage makes caring for new sod much easier. Before installation, we can evaluate whether the existing irrigation system reaches the entire lawn consistently. Dry corners, blocked sprinkler heads, poor pressure, and overspray can all create uneven establishment.
When irrigation repairs or adjustments are needed, completing them before the sod is installed helps prevent unnecessary disturbance later. Coordinating these improvements produces a cleaner installation and gives the lawn more consistent moisture from the beginning.

Frequently Asked Questions
How soon can I walk on newly installed sod?
Foot traffic should be limited until the roots begin attaching firmly to the prepared soil. The exact timing depends on growing conditions, but many lawns require at least a few weeks of careful establishment.
How often should new sod be watered?
New sod generally needs frequent watering at first so the grass and underlying soil remain consistently moist. The schedule can gradually shift to deeper, less frequent watering as the roots develop.
Can you remove my existing lawn before installing sod?
Yes. We can remove existing grass, weeds, roots, rocks, and debris before preparing the site for the new lawn.
Do you grade the yard before laying sod?
Yes. Fine grading is an important part of our installation process. It creates a smoother lawn and helps water move in the intended direction.
Can sod be installed over an existing lawn?
Installing sod directly over existing turf is generally not recommended. The old grass and compacted surface can prevent proper root-to-soil contact and lead to poor establishment.
When can new sod be mowed?
The first mowing should take place after the sod has rooted sufficiently and the grass reaches the proper height. The lawn should be firm enough that mowing does not shift or damage the sod.
Can you install sod in shaded areas?
Yes, although grass variety and the amount of available sunlight must be considered. Deep shade may require alternative landscaping solutions if turf cannot receive enough light to remain healthy.
Do I need an irrigation system for new sod?
An automatic system is not always required, but the entire lawn must receive reliable and even watering throughout the establishment period.
How much does sod installation cost?
Pricing depends on the lawn size, site access, removal requirements, grading, soil preparation, sod variety, and whether drainage or irrigation improvements are needed. We provide estimates based on the actual property conditions.
